Sperm cells are specialized male reproductive cells that carry genetic material to fertilize an egg and create a new organism. They are produced in the testes through the process of spermatogenesis and are transferred to the female reproductive system during sexual intercourse for fertilization to occur.

When sperm fertilizes an egg cell, their genetic material combines to form a zygote. This process triggers a series of cellular divisions leading to embryo development. The zygote implants in the uterus and eventually develops into a fetus.
If an egg is fertilized by a sperm containing a Y chromosome, the resulting fertilized egg will develop into a male organism. This is because the presence of the Y chromosome determines the development of male characteristics.

It is important that only one sperm fertilizes an egg to ensure the correct number of chromosomes in the resulting embryo. If multiple sperm were to fertilize the egg, it would lead to an abnormal number of chromosomes, resulting in genetic disorders and potential miscarriage.
